Algueira Mencía Joven comes from Adega Algueira, a family winery on the dizzying terraces of D.O. Ribeira Sacra in Galicia. The vineyards cling to near-vertical slopes above the Sil River, worked by hand on stone-walled terraces that have been revived over decades. The soils are slate and granite, and the river-canyon site gives an Atlantic-influenced but sheltered climate that ripens Mencía while preserving its bright acidity and aromatic lift. This is the unoaked, young expression, made to capture fresh primary fruit rather than the structure of the producer's aged reds, so the wine sees no barrel and is bottled early to keep its vibrancy. The colour is bright, youthful cherry red. The nose shows fresh red fruits, raspberry and cherry, alongside black berries, with a sweet lactic note recalling strawberry and a subtle graphite minerality drawn from the slate. The palate is light to medium bodied, juicy and fresh, with fine tannin, lively acidity and a stony, mineral finish. Serve cool, at 14 to 15 degrees. It suits lighter dishes and can stand in for a white.
